The Greens welcome the passage of industrial manslaughter laws through the House of Assembly.
Calls for industrial manslaughter to become an offence have been made for many years. Unfortunately, the Liberals have dragged their feet on making this important reform, and left Tasmania lagging the nation.
Industrial manslaughter laws are such an important measure to help keep people safe at work. On behalf of the Greens, I thank the Labor party for moving this bill. I also acknowledge the work of Member for Franklin David O’Byrne in this space, and recognise the support of other members for this change.
Of course, we wouldn’t be on the cusp of this reform becoming law if it wasn’t for a powerful long-term campaign from the union movement, and the courageous advocacy of families who have so tragically lost loved ones through deaths at work.
